Description

Congratulations on your dedication to uncovering the profound history of the Underground Railroad. This remarkable journey through the pages of history reveals an era filled with gripping tales of courage, adventure, and selflessness in the fight against chattel slavery. William Still, often referred to as the Father of the Underground Railroad, played a crucial role in aiding hundreds of enslaved individuals seeking freedom in Canada. His unwavering commitment to documenting the experiences of these courageous souls has resulted in a work that is not only historically significant but also deeply moving. Join us as we share these powerful stories, read by Librivox volunteers from the 1878 edition of Stills monumental work. Experience the trials and triumphs of those who dared to defy the odds in pursuit of freedom.
